New Full BB slow?

Upgraded to Full Fibre 500, not getting speeds anywhere near that (about half) is that normal, does it tae a while to settle down?

Re: New Full BB slow?

No it’s not normal , and there is no settling in period, so there are two possibilities for this apparent poor speed , first you have been mis provisioned by BT (basically your profile was set incorrectly to a lower speed , say 150 or 300Mb  instead of 500Mb  ) or the much more likely scenario, the way you are measuring speed is the issue or the device isn’t capable of using the new speed .


Measuring with WiFi devices isn’t necessarily a good idea to prove the speed being delivered , the underlying service can be fine but environmental issues affect the WiFi performance, that’s not within your ISP’s area of responsibility, and if using (for example)  a wired device like a PC or laptop that’s not particularly upto date then it could be   a limitation of the Ethernet cable or the Ethernet adapter in the PC  that’s responsible for the poor speed test results.

How are you measuring the speed of your new FTTP service and with what device ?
